About the Hospital
  • Hospital: Non-Profit 200+ Beds
  • Part of one of the largest non-profit health systems in Oklahoma
About the Position:

Come work on a team of 5 PTs, 5 PTAs, 5 OTs, 5 COTAs and 2 SLPs that see an average of 6-8 patients a day from a variety of patient diagnoses. Patients have an average length of stay of around 22 days with a 75% return to home rate. We are seeking a therapist who truly cares about delivering the best patient care and they are looking for a rewarding career, not just their next job.
